Subscription & Entry Fees: Portugal Golden Visa Funds (2026)
A one-time fee charged when you subscribe to or enter a fund, typically calculated as a percentage of your investment amount.
Fee information is based on disclosed sources and may change. This is not investment advice—verify fees and terms in official documents.
How Subscription & Entry Fees Works
- Subscription fees are charged upfront when you invest, reducing your initial capital in the fund.
- Rates typically range from 0% to 3% of the investment amount for Portugal Golden Visa funds.
- Some funds waive subscription fees entirely, while others use them to cover onboarding and legal costs.
- Entry fees are different from setup fees—always clarify what's included and what's charged separately.

What to Verify in the Docs
- Fee percentage: What is the exact subscription fee rate?
- What's included: Does it cover legal, KYC, and account setup costs?
- Separate charges: Are there additional one-time fees (setup, legal, etc.)?
- Payment timing: Is the fee deducted from your investment or paid separately?
- Early bird discounts: Are there reduced fees for early subscribers?
